ZIP vs county FMR (2 BR)
ZIP 08691 at $2,480 is $530 higher than the Mercer County county-wide 2 BR FMR of $1,950. In SAFMR metros the ZIP number is what actually applies to an address here, so a voucher stretches further in this ZIP than the county average suggests.
Can a landlord refuse Section 8 in ZIP 08691?
No. New Jersey law prohibits landlords from refusing a renter because they pay with a Section 8 voucher. That protection applies in ZIP 08691. If you were turned away for having a voucher, that refusal may be illegal.
NJ Law Against Discrimination §10:5-12.5(g)
New Jersey Law Against Discrimination (§10:5-12.5(g)) prohibits housing discrimination based on source of income including Section 8 vouchers. Statewide protection.

Frequently asked questions
- How much does Section 8 pay for a 2-bedroom in ZIP 08691?
- For ZIP 08691 in Mercer County, NJ, the FY2026 two-bedroom Small Area Fair Market Rent is $2,480 per month. Local housing authorities set the Section 8 payment standard between 90% and 110% of that, roughly $2,230 to $2,730 before the tenant's utility allowance.
- What are the FY2026 Section 8 rent limits for ZIP 08691?
- HUD's FY2026 Small Area Fair Market Rent for ZIP 08691, by bedroom size: studio $1,710, 1-bedroom $1,970, 2-bedroom $2,480, 3-bedroom $2,980, 4-bedroom $3,400. In SAFMR metros the ZIP-level figure, not the county average, is what applies to an address here.
